Primary Teacher Required for Primary School in St LeonardsAbout the role:

At Engage Education, we’re currently looking for an experienced KS2 Primary teacher to work full-time at a successful, forward-thinking primary school in St Leonards to start ASAP.

You will become part of an enthusiastic team, working in a nurturing and academically successful environment with outstanding facilities. The school is committed to developing both its pupils and staff to achieve their full potential.

If you are an ambitious teacher who is passionate about teaching and capable of delivering outstanding, creative lessons, we would love to hear from you.

The ideal applicant will be:
  • A qualified teacher with QTS

  • Experienced in teaching KS2 children

  • Able to demonstrate excellent knowledge of the National Curriculum

  • An outstanding teacher with a love of children and teaching

  • Able to inspire and innovate in the classroom
